Why These Are the Top Restoration Contractors in Fairplay

The restoration market serving Fairplay, Colorado, is characterized by a reliance on regional specialists rather than a high density of local competitors. Due to Fairplay's high-altitude, mountainous environment, providers must be equipped to handle unique challenges such as frozen pipe bursts in winter, storm damage from heavy snow and high winds, and wildfire-related issues in the summer. The average quality of service is high, as the dominant players are nationally recognized franchises (SERVPRO, Paul Davis, Rainbow International) that enforce strict training, certification (IICRC), and procedural standards. Competition is moderate but specialized; these few established companies are the go-to options for major insurance carriers and property management companies in the region. Pricing is typically not a primary differentiator, as most work is conducted through insurance claims. Costs are generally aligned with industry-standard pricing software like Xactimate, and the focus for consumers is on service quality, response time, and expertise in navigating the insurance process. Homeowners and businesses in Fairplay can expect professional, insurance-compatible service from these top providers, though they should be prepared for potential longer response times due to travel from the provider's main office to the remote location.

1How does Fairplay's high-altitude climate and heavy winter snow affect water damage restoration?

Fairplay's elevation (over 10,000 feet) and extreme winters mean water damage often involves frozen or snowmelt water, which can seep into foundations and walls. Rapid extraction and drying are critical, as cold temperatures can slow evaporation and lead to hidden mold growth behind walls. A local provider will use industrial equipment designed to work effectively in colder conditions and understand how to protect your home from further damage during the restoration process.

2What should I look for when choosing a restoration company in Park County?

Prioritize companies licensed in Colorado with specific experience in Park County's unique challenges, such as historic log homes or dealing with well water systems. Verify they are available for 24/7 emergency response, as storms can isolate areas like Fairplay, and check that they are fully insured. It's also wise to choose a provider familiar with local building codes and the permitting process through the Park County Planning Department.

3Are restoration costs higher in Fairplay compared to Front Range cities?

Yes, costs can be 15-25% higher due to travel distances for crews and materials, limited local supplier options, and the potential for more complex work in older homes. The short construction season and urgent nature of winter emergencies (like burst pipes) can also affect pricing. Always get a detailed, written estimate that breaks down labor, materials, and any potential travel or after-hours fees.

4How long does fire/smoke damage restoration typically take in our remote mountain town?

Timelines are often longer than in urban areas, typically ranging from several weeks to several months. Factors include the severity of the damage, the time required for insurance adjusters to travel to Fairplay, potential delays in shipping specialized materials, and weather-related access issues, especially on rural roads in winter. A reputable local company will manage logistics and set realistic expectations from the start.
